> On 16-11-2011 22:39, Frank Ingermann wrote:
>> 
>> ...but it leads to an endless loop/recursion (using latest Fb3 beta)
>> :-(
>> 
> 
> Before decide what to do, I'd like to hear Vlad about the error
> isc_dsql_cte_wrong_clause, which, for example, happens if a recursive
> query has a GROUP BY.
> 
> Why is it not allowed?

    Because standard prohibits any kind of aggregates in recursive CTE members.
Didn't looked for window functions but i don't think its usage is disabled too.

Regards,
Vlad

------------------------------------------------------------------------------
All the data continuously generated in your IT infrastructure 
contains a definitive record of customers, application performance, 
security threats, fraudulent activity, and more. Splunk takes this 
data and makes sense of it. IT sense. And common sense.
http://p.sf.net/sfu/splunk-novd2d
Firebird-Devel mailing list, web interface at 
https://lists.sourceforge.net/lists/listinfo/firebird-devel

Reply via email to